The Emergence of Interactive Learning Platforms

Traditional methods of early childhood education, often centred around passive consumption—such as watching television or reading from static textbooks—have historically limited engagement and retention. Conversely, interactive learning platforms like Handigo leverage gamification, adaptive algorithms, and multimedia content to foster active participation. This approach aligns with contemporary cognitive science, which underscores the importance of engaging multiple senses and providing immediate feedback for effective learning outcomes.

The Pedagogical Rationale Behind Interactive Platforms

The efficacy of platforms like Handigo hinges on a core pedagogical principle: learning by doing. Cognitive load theory suggests that active manipulation of content—via interactive exercises—reduces extraneous cognitive load and increases schema formation. Furthermore, these platforms often incorporate formative assessment techniques, enabling dynamic feedback loops that bolster self-efficacy and motivation.

Designing for Inclusivity and Accessibility

Inclusive design remains paramount. Leading platforms incorporate features for children with diverse needs: adjustable font sizes, screen reader compatibility, multilingual content, and simplified interfaces.
